Subject: Timetable solver — new owner

Hey, quick heads-up: the Chalkline timetable solver is moving off my plate after this sprint. Nothing changes operationally — same alerts, same runbook, same grumpy constraint engine. If it pages you over the weekend, the escalation path now goes through the new owner instead of me. For anything urgent, reach out directly to this person.

approver of hahog-hahap = Ulaath Praael

Night-shift staff: Floor 4 of the Tellhaven Building opens this week. After 21:00, access is via the rear stairwell only; the lifts are locked out overnight during the settling period. Complete a walk-through of the new floor once per shift and log it. The stairwell keypad accepts the code below.

badge for yahop-fawep: bdg-XBKXI-68071

Handover: Garage occupancy feed (Deckwise)

Hey team — handing the Deckwise parking-garage occupancy feed over to Priya while I'm out. The sensor aggregator in the Halveton deployment sometimes drops to zero counts after a gateway reboot; just restart the ingest worker and it self-heals in a few minutes. Customers may call about stale numbers on the lobby displays — same fix. If the worker's config store comes up sealed after the restart, you'll need the recovery passphrase, which is right below.

unlock words, fawig-bagef: olidor-holir-istox-holath-tamys-quenion-giliel

**Canteen Access — Shared Arrangement with Brindlewood Analytics**

From Monday, our third-floor canteen at Harlowe Point opens to staff from Brindlewood Analytics next door. Their employees enter via the east stairwell between 11:30 and 14:00 only. Please greet them, confirm they are wearing a visible Brindlewood lanyard, and direct them to the till marked "Guest Payments." Do not admit anyone without a lanyard; refer questions to the duty supervisor. For logging their entries, reception uses the shared-access pass below.

badge for tajeg-kagap: bdg-EWZTJN-83588199